Position Description

Guilford Technical Community College (GTCC) is currently the fourth largest of N.C. Community College System’s 58 institutions. On our six campuses and through our online offerings, we annually serve approximately 27,500 students, 60% of whom are students of color. We strive to offer programs that provide equitable educational outcomes for all students representing all backgrounds, including, but not limited to, ability, age, gender, race, religion, sexual orientation, and socioeconomic status. At GTCC, we are committed to cultivating a workplace culture of inclusion that welcomes, develops, supports, and empowers employees. We are looking for an exceptional person, who shares our institutional mission, vision, and values, to join our team!

The Director of Grant Sponsored Programs is responsible for developing and providing leadership in the strategic planning, budgeting, and development for grants and contracts and key services supporting proposal preparation and submission to external funding sources. Sponsored programs include an array of research, public service, and educationally related projects that are supported by awards from federal, state, municipalities, and public or private corporations. The Director provides overall leadership and support of faculty and staff in securing funds for research, scholarship, and creative activities, including training and development of faculty and staff in all aspects of grantsmanship, and aid in expanding innovative programs. The Director reports to the Senior Vice President of Instruction (SVPI) but is responsible for accessing alternative funding to support the college-at-large.
